Springfield, Mass. September 12, 2025 – Wellfleet, a Berkshire Hathaway company and digital pioneer in supplemental health and accident insurance, announced the launch of Workplace Services, a third-party administration (TPA) business designed to help insurers and new market entrants win in the benefits space. Arriving at a moment of rapid market growth and critical demand, Workplace Services delivers the competitive and digital edge carriers need to overcome the drag of outdated technology and subpar service.
The move represents a strategic expansion of Wellfleet’s longstanding legacy as a service-driven organization. With roots in delivering high-touch, high-quality service and administration in group voluntary benefits insurance, Workplace Services blends operational expertise with coretech from EIS, a global leader in insurance technology. Together, the two organizations will empower insurers, health plans, and new market entrants to launch modern benefit offerings without the traditional complexity, timelines, and costs.
“Workplace Services is the next evolution of who we are,” said Drew DiGiorgio, CEO of Wellfleet. “Our history as a service company has always been central to our identity. With Workplace Services, we’re bringing that spirit forward with a future-ready offering that meets the urgent needs of carriers and partners navigating an increasingly digital, consumer-driven market.”
Powered by EIS’ enterprise-grade EIS OneSuiteTM, Workplace Services offers white-labeled administration for supplemental health, accident, and other voluntary benefits – combining prebuilt products, scalable operations, and a fully digital experience. The offering is especially well-suited for carriers who require enterprise-grade technology but don’t have the time or capital to build it themselves.
Workplace Services also unlocks new strategic opportunities for health plans, dental and vision carriers, and niche insurers seeking to diversify and grow by entering a new benefits space. Through Workplace Services, these companies can offer modern, consumer-friendly benefits without needing to transform internally.

About Wellfleet
Wellfleet is a Berkshire Hathaway company focused on delivering customer-centric insurance solutions through flexible product offerings and quality service. With an A++ financial strength rating from AM Best,* Wellfleet’s goal is to protect people against risk throughout every stage of life — from grade school to college, the workplace, and beyond.
Headquartered in Springfield, Mass., Wellfleet was founded in 1993 and is one of the leading providers of health and accident insurance products to the higher education market. Additionally, Wellfleet’s Workplace division delivers high-quality, customizable benefit solutions through a suite of voluntary products, including Accident, Critical Illness, Hospital Indemnity, and Short-Term Disability Income insurance.
